Lawyers have become a staple in America for advice on every legal proceeding the average person finds confusing. There are many new graduating law students each year who will compete for jobs usually in firms where they can start in the entry-level jobs and work their way up to partnerships or move out on their own into private practice. Graduates with the best academic success will find work most easily, while others may have to accept internships to gain valuable experience while in school and use those to get summer jobs and potentially long-term positions.
